What we like
- Low profile clears most portafilters and drip stands without the neck of the scale getting in the way
- Physical buttons respond instantly — no app pairing, no lag, no firmware update gating basic function
- Genuinely fast refresh rate for espresso timing, where a half-second of lag actually matters
- Priced well below most "premium" coffee scales while covering the fundamentals competently
What we don't
- No screen-guided brewing routine — you're reading raw numbers and doing the timing judgment yourself
- Display is small and can be harder to read at a glance mid-pour compared to larger-screen rivals
- The mirrored glass top shows fingerprints and water spots constantly, and needs wiping down often
